google-native.artifactregistry/v1beta1.getRepository
Gets a repository.
Using getRepository
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.
function getRepository(args: GetRepositoryAr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Promise<GetRepositoryResult>
function getRepositoryOutput(args: GetRepositoryOutputAr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Output<GetRepositoryResult>

getRepository Result
The following output properties are available:
- Create
Time string The time when the repository was created.
- Description string
The user-provided description of the repository.
- Format string
The format of packages that are stored in the repository.
- Kms
Key stringName The Cloud KMS resource name of the customer managed encryption key that's used to encrypt the contents of the Repository. Has the form:
projects/my-project/locations/my-region/keyRings/my-kr/cryptoKeys/my-key
. This value may not be changed after the Repository has been created.- Labels Dictionary<string, string>
Labels with user-defined metadata. This field may contain up to 64 entries. Label keys and values may be no longer than 63 characters. Label keys must begin with a lowercase letter and may only contain lowercase letters, numeric characters, underscores, and dashes.
- Name string
The name of the repository, for example: "projects/p1/locations/us-central1/repositories/repo1".
- Satisfies
Pzs bool If set, the repository satisfies physical zone separation.
- Size
Bytes string The size, in bytes, of all artifact storage in this repository. Repositories that are generally available or in public preview use this to calculate storage costs.
- Update
Time string The time when the repository was last updated.
